+-- |A conduit which takes as input bytestrings representing encoded
+-- IRC messages, and decodes them to events. If decoding fails, the
+-- original bytestring is just passed through.
+ircDecoder :: Monad m => ConduitM ByteString (Either ByteString IrcEvent) m ()
+ircDecoder = chunked .| awaitForever (yield . fromByteString)
+
+-- |Like 'ircDecoder', but discards messages which could not be
+-- decoded.
+ircLossyDecoder :: Monad m => ConduitM ByteString IrcEvent m ()
+ircLossyDecoder = chunked .| awaitForever lossy
+ where
+ lossy bs = either (\_ -> return ()) yield $ fromByteString bs
+
+-- |A conduit which takes as input irc messages, and produces as
+-- output the encoded bytestring representation.
+ircEncoder :: Monad m => ConduitM IrcMessage ByteString m ()
+ircEncoder = awaitForever (yield . (<>"\r\n") . toByteString)
+
+-- |A conduit which rate limits output sent downstream. Awaiting on
+-- this conduit will block, even if there is output ready, until the
+-- time limit has passed.
+floodProtector :: MonadIO m
+ => NominalDiffTime
+ -- ^The minimum time between sending adjacent messages.
+ -> IO (ConduitM a a m ())
+floodProtector delay = do
+ now <- getCurrentTime
+ mvar <- newMVar now
+
+ return $ conduit mvar
+
+ where
+ conduit mvar = awaitForever $ \val -> do
+ -- Block until the delay has passed
+ liftIO $ do
+ lastT <- takeMVar mvar
+ now <- getCurrentTime
+
+ let next = addUTCTime delay lastT
+
+ when (now < next) $
+ threadDelay . ceiling $ 1000000 * diffUTCTime next now
+
+ -- Update the time
+ now' <- getCurrentTime
+ putMVar mvar now'
+
+ -- Send the value downstream
+ yield val

+-- |Connect to a network server, without TLS, and concurrently run the
+-- producer and consumer.
+ircClient :: Int
+ -- ^The port number
+ -> ByteString
+ -- ^The hostname
+ -> IO ()
+ -- ^Any initialisation work (started concurrently with the
+ -- producer and consumer)
+ -> ConduitM (Either ByteString IrcEvent) Void IO ()
+ -- ^The consumer of irc events
+ -> ConduitM () IrcMessage IO ()
+ -- ^The producer of irc messages
+ -> IO ()
+ircClient port host = ircWithConn $ runTCPClient $ clientSettings port host
+
+-- |Run the IRC conduits using a provided connection.
+--
+-- Starts the connection and concurrently run the initialiser, event
+-- consumer, and message sources. Terminates as soon as one throws an
+-- exception.
+ircWithConn :: ((AppData -> IO ()) -> IO ())
+ -- ^The initialised connection.
+ -> IO ()
+ -> ConduitM (Either ByteString IrcEvent) Void IO ()
+ -> ConduitM () IrcMessage IO ()
+ -> IO ()
+ircWithConn runner start cons prod = runner $ \appdata -> runConcurrently $
+ Concurrently start
+ *> Concurrently (runSource appdata)
+ *> Concurrently (runSink appdata)
+
+ where
+ runSource appdata = do
+ runConduit $ appSource appdata .| ircDecoder .| cons
+ ioError $ userError "Upstream source closed."
+
+ runSink appdata =
+ runConduit $ prod .| ircEncoder .| appSink appdata
